Affordable Luxury, Invisible Tech: Big Mamma & Sunday with Victor Lugger

This week, Chris sits down with Victor Lugger, co-founder of Big Mamma and Sunday, to unpack how “invisible tech” (think: pay-at-table that just works) can lift guest experience, speed up service, and actually reduce the tech clutter on the floor. From 31 trattorias across 8 countries to Sunday now processing $4.2bn and hitting ~90% adoption in London, Victor shares the operator’s lens on what matters: faster, simpler payments; more time for hospitality; and real-world KPIs that move the P&L.

  • Why “less tech, better service” wins: replacing terminals with phone-based payment, not piling on more tools.

  • Adoption that sticks: 70% in months → ~85–90% in the UK when teams offer the option properly.

  • Guest experience uplift: table turns +12–16% at busy brands; reviews surge when the Google prompt sits right after payment.

  • Tips up, teams happier: 2–4× tips (UK) and ~+12% (US) thanks to AI-powered tip prompts.

  • Loyalty that finally works in full-service: ~52% of Sunday payers enrol vs 2–5% on terminals; earn/burn becomes seamless.

  • Enterprise scale: POS-agnostic (24+ integrations), terminals + pay-at-table + hybrid ordering where it fits.

  • The “guest app” vision: payment as the universal touchpoint to identify 70–100% of guests and trigger CRM/loyalty, not just bookings.
